In an increasingly specialized world, where expertise often reigns supreme, the role of a generalist emerges as a refreshing counterpoint. Generalists are individuals who possess a broad knowledge base across diverse fields, allowing them to synthesize information and connect seemingly disparate ideas. This unique versatility not only fosters creativity but also enhances problem-solving capabilities, making generalists invaluable assets in contemporary settings.
Generalists thrive in environments where adaptability and comprehensive understanding are paramount. In industries inundated with specialization, they can navigate complexities that specialists might overlook. For instance, a generalist in a corporate setting may bridge the gap between marketing and product development, ensuring that a new initiative resonates with target audiences while aligning with practical functionalities. This ability to integrate various perspectives enables organizations to innovate and respond to challenges more holistically.

Furthermore, the modern economic landscape is evolving, nurturing the rise of what some have termed the 'portfolio career.' This involves cultivating a combination of skills and experiences across several domains, attracting an array of opportunities that might not be accessible through a singular career path. Generalists are well-positioned to thrive in such a model since their adaptability and willingness to embrace new ventures enhance their employment desirability.
